Louisville Courier-Journal Looks At Uninsurance Among Young Adults In Kentucky, Indiana The Louisville Courier-Journal on Sunday in the second installment of a three-part series examining health insurance coverage looks at the "plight of young adults." According to the Courier-Journal, 394,000 people -- or between one quarter and one-third -- of adults in Kentucky and Indiana ages 20 to 30 are uninsured. Search 6) News For: Indiana Abortion Coverage Search 7) News For: Indiana Abortion Coverage Search 8) News For: Indiana Abortion Coverage Economic And Health Implications Revealed In New Study On Rural HIV Care An Indiana University study found that HIV care providers in rural Indiana report significant stigma and discrimination in the rural medical referral system surrounding issues of HIV and substance abuse. Providers felt that these factors impeded their ability to offer quality care to their patients.
